"Beginning" is a word in ENGLISH

beginning ENGLISH
Definition:

Enterprise.

beginning ENGLISH
Definition:

The act of doing that which begins anything;
commencement of an action, state, or space of time; entrance into being
or upon a course; the first act, effort, or state of a succession of
acts or states.

beginning ENGLISH
Definition:

That which begins or originates something; the first
cause; origin; source.

beginning ENGLISH
Definition:

That which is begun; a rudiment or element.
